Car Floor Resin Application: A Simple Step-by-Step Guide

Applying garage floor coating isn't as complex as it appears, though it does require meticulous preparation and heed to detail. First, the old floor must be meticulously cleaned. This typically involves sweeping, scrubbing with a degreaser, and then using a grinder to remove any existing coatings and create a profile for the resin to adhere. Next, patch any cracks or imperfections with a suitable floor patch. Following this, apply a primer – crucial for proper adhesion, especially on porous floors. Allow the primer to cure according to the brand's instructions. Then, and this is perhaps the most key part, blend the coating according to guidelines - proper ratios are absolutely necessary for a long-lasting finish. The coating is then poured evenly across the garage floor, using a notched trowel to ensure a consistent thickness. Finally, liberally distribute decorative flakes, if wanted, and allow the epoxy to harden completely – typically for several times – before parking vehicles on the newly applied surface.

Deciding on the finest garage floor finish can feel overwhelming, but it doesn't have to be. Many options are available, each with its unique advantages. For example, epoxy finishes offer exceptional durability and a glossy look, making them wonderful for heavy-duty use. However, they can be prone to UV damage and require thorough surface priming. Metallic floor finishes provide a eye-catching decorative effect, but often carry a increased price cost. Polyurea and polyaspartic systems are rapidly popular due to their quick curing times and excellent chemical protection. Consider your budget, the level of movement your garage experiences, and your wanted appearance when reaching your conclusive decision. A little study goes a long way!
